Yorkies have a lower number of bones and are therefore prone to joint issues. Their knees are particularly prone to dislocations, and the condition that causes them is known as the luxating patella. This condition can cause pain for dogs and requires surgery to fix it.
Young Yorkies are prone to a degenerative hip condition known as Legg-Calve-Perthes. In this condition the femoral heads on either or both of their rear legs become brittle because of a lack of blood flow. This can result in discomfort, lameness, and even death if not addressed. It is crucial to bring your puppy to the veterinarian regularly for checkups and to introduce them to an eating plan that is rich in of omega-3 fats. These are essential for maintaining healthy joints.
As Yorkshire Terriers get older, dental disease is another common issue. It occurs when bacteria build up on the gums and teeth. This can cause tooth decay and inflammation. You can stop this from happening by brushing your dog's teeth using a toothpaste made specifically for small breeds, and scheduling regular cleanings under anesthesia. This will allow you to evaluate the health and condition of your mouth and eliminate tartar and plaque.
